- Martha Roth was born on May 29, 1932 in Padua, Veneto, Italy. She was an actress, known for Mujeres engañadas (1999), Una familia de tantas (1949) and Corazón salvaje (1956). She was married to Juan Fernando Pérez Gavilán and Rubén Fuentes. She died on October 7, 2016 in Mexico City, Mexico.

- In addition to her career as an actress, she was also a singer and lyricist. In 1959, she recorded an album of love songs, Después de media noche..., for the Mexican RCA Victor label. In the late 1960s, she wrote the lyrics to the Top 10 hit "El despertar", a song with music by her then-husband Rubén Fuentes.
- Her father, Sandor Roth, was a Hungarian-Jewish violinist.
